This Global Certificate Course in Forest Carbon Offsetting Mechanisms provides comprehensive training on the crucial role forests play in climate change mitigation. The course delves into the intricacies of carbon accounting, project development, and verification within the voluntary carbon market.
Learning outcomes include a thorough understanding of carbon offsetting methodologies, including REDD+, the development of carbon offset projects, and the validation and verification processes involved. Participants will gain practical skills in analyzing project proposals and assessing their environmental integrity. This includes proficiency in using relevant software and data analysis techniques.
The duration of the Global Certificate Course in Forest Carbon Offsetting Mechanisms is typically flexible, ranging from a few weeks to several months depending on the chosen learning pathway and intensity. Self-paced online modules combined with live webinars are common features.
This course holds significant industry relevance, equipping graduates with the knowledge and skills highly sought after by environmental consultancies, carbon project developers, and organizations involved in sustainability initiatives. Graduates will be well-prepared for roles in carbon finance, environmental impact assessment, and climate change policy.
The course benefits professionals in forestry, environmental science, sustainability, finance and related fields seeking to enter or advance in the growing field of forest carbon finance and carbon markets. The program often features guest lectures from leading experts in the field of carbon accounting and REDD+ implementation.
Upon successful completion, participants receive a globally recognized certificate demonstrating their expertise in forest carbon offsetting mechanisms, enhancing their career prospects and credibility within the industry.
